The History and Origins of the Rivalry
Alright, let's rewind and take a look at how this intense rivalry between Lazio and Roma got started. The roots of the Derby della Capitale go way back and are deeply intertwined with the history of Rome itself. The story begins in the early 20th century when a merger was proposed to create a single, unified club representing the city. However, Lazio, being the only club that refused the merger, managed to preserve its separate identity. This refusal laid the groundwork for the rivalry, as Lazio stood apart from the newly formed A.S. Roma. The decision to remain independent set the stage for a clash of identities, creating a divide that would shape the future of football in Rome. This event not only marked the beginning of a sporting feud but also reflected the socio-economic differences that would feed into the derby's narrative.
From those early days, Lazio and Roma quickly became the city's two main footballing representatives. Their shared home ground, the Stadio Olimpico, became the theatre of their battles. The Atmosphere and Fan Culture
Alright, let's talk about the incredible atmosphere and fan culture that make the Derby della Capitale such a special occasion. The atmosphere at the Stadio Olimpico during a derby is something you have to experience to truly understand. The stadium transforms into a cauldron of noise and emotion. The fans, the heartbeat of the derby, create an unparalleled spectacle that engulfs the stadium. The atmosphere is an integral part of the experience, driving the intensity of the game.
The Curva Sud (Roma fans) and the Curva Nord (Lazio fans) are the epicentres of the fan experience. The chants, the flags, the banners, and the flares all contribute to the electric atmosphere.
